Acatenango Volcano (Guatemala)
This is a very challenging route. Acatenango Volcano is the 3rd highest volcano in Central America (3976m above sea level) and certainly of the most difficult and technical.
The Ascent start at 2500m over the sea level so the altitude will certainly be involved along the adventure.
The first kilometers are VERY steep, the terrain is mostly gravel and loose dirt. After that, you will face a humid "forrest" (with many turns, a sinuous trails) and therefore, the trails become softer and muddy but always steep terrain (however, less steep that the previous section).
